Early blight is potentially destructive disease in tomato occurring on the oldest leaves as small, brownish which are due to foliar blight disease and it was caused by a foliar fungal pathogen Alternaria solani. The disease causes considerable yield as well as post-harvest losses. A. solani produced blackish, fluffy mycelium with septate, beaked conidia on PDA Eight plant extracts and four biocontrol agents were evaluated following poison food technique and dual culture.

Brown spot of rice caused by Drechslera oryzae and rice root-knot nematode caused by Meloidogyne graminicola are serious pest of rice and has become a major constraint in rice production throughout the world. A lab experiment was conducted in Laboratory of the Department of Plant Pathology, SHUATS, Prayagraj, and U.P. during 2018-19 to observed the effect of botanicals viz., against Drechslera oryzae and Meloidogyne graminicola of rice.

A study was conducted to determine the mycoflora associated with pigeon pea cultivar MA6 and effect of botanicals on growth of mycoflora. The dominant fungi observed on pigeon pea cultivar MA6 seed were Rhizopus stolonifer, Aspergillus niger, A. flavus, Penicillium citrinum, P. rubrum, Alternaria alternata, A. solani, Curvularia lunata, Fusarium oxysporium. Among the treatments, the sulphate and nitrate treated seeds showed the less number of fungi isolated in comparison to untreated seeds. The nature of fungal flora had changed with prolongation of storage period of pigeonpea seeds.

A study was conducted in vitro to control Colletotrichum dematium causing anthracnose disease of groundnut with Trichoderma harzianum and botanicals. Five botanicals viz., Datura leaf extract, Tulsi leaf extract, Garlic bulb extract, Neem oil and Eucalyptus oil at the rate of 5% were evaluated for their efficacy against the radial colony growth of C. dematium. The complete inhibition was obtained in Eucalyptus oil (100%) followed by T. harzianum (71.01%), datura leaf extract (64.78%), tulsi leaf extract (63.63%), neem oil (49.14%) and garlic bulb extract (43.35%).
